]> sourceware.org Git - newlib-cygwin.git/commit
Fix sigwait and pthread_kill return values in case of error
authorCorinna Vinschen <corinna@vinschen.de>
Fri, 30 Oct 2015 15:05:43 +0000 (16:05 +0100)
committerCorinna Vinschen <corinna@vinschen.de>
Fri, 30 Oct 2015 15:05:43 +0000 (16:05 +0100)
commit8f97c045b8e65784071fd097fc32a1f16b855b3b
tree396d30de65dba1a54afe97023f37ad1dd8fe1184
parentff3c4a7d2fd686543140b0d39177c3464d1444e1
Fix sigwait and pthread_kill return values in case of error

* signal.cc (sigwait): Fix return value to reflect errno in case of
error according to POSIX.  Never return EINTR.
* thread.cc (pthread_kill): Return errno if sig_send failed.

Signed-off-by: Corinna Vinschen <corinna@vinschen.de>
winsup/cygwin/ChangeLog
winsup/cygwin/release/2.3.0
winsup/cygwin/signal.cc
winsup/cygwin/thread.cc
This page took 0.029187 seconds and 5 git commands to generate.